Cook Shire Council
Cook Shire Council is a government building in Queensland, Australia which is located on Furneaux Street. Cook Shire Council is situated nearby to James Cook Museum, as well as near the basin Pool.- Opening hours: Monday—Friday 8:45 AM—4:45 PM
- Type: Government building
- Address: 10 Furneaux Street, Cooktown, 4895

Cooktown
Photo: Peter Campbell,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Cooktown is a small coastal town in tropical north Queensland. In 1770 Captain James Cook landed on the banks of the Endeavour River repairing his ship Endeavour, after it ran aground on the Great Barrier Reef.
